Ticket #TTS-1182 — Locked vault blocking TermWeave solver release

Priority: High. The credentials vault for the TermWeave timetable solver locked itself after three failed unseal attempts during last night's deploy at Harrowfen Academy's staging cluster. Until unsealed, the solver cannot fetch its constraint datasets and schedule generation is paused. Support should walk the on-call engineer through the standard unseal procedure, then supply the recovery passphrase, which is:

vault phrase of yaguf-hahaf = druath-holix

# Service Accounts: String Extraction

The `extract-i18n` script pulls translatable strings from all Bramblewick repos and pushes them to the Glossa service. It runs under the `i18n-extractor` service account. Do not run it under your personal account; Glossa rate-limits individual users aggressively. The account has write access to the staging catalog only. Set the token in your shell before invoking the script. The current staging token is below.

API key for kahap-kafog: zpat15_6qzxZ7YR8aDwjmp

Subject: DR Drill — Thumbnail Queue Failover (Pixelforge)

Hi Marta,

Ahead of Thursday's disaster-recovery drill, we'll simulate a full outage of the thumbnail generation queue in the Velth region. The runbook covers draining in-flight jobs, promoting the standby broker, and verifying checksum parity on regenerated assets. Please confirm the release freeze window is honored and that the rollback tag is pinned. To unseal the standby broker's credential store during the drill, use the passphrase below.

vault phrase of kajef-tafog = wenox-briix

Hi team,

Before I hand off the 3.2 release, please note the humidity sensor drift reported on Verdana controllers in the Elmbrook trial site. Drift exceeds 4% after roughly ten days of continuous operation; firmware 3.2.1 adds an automatic recalibration cycle every 72 hours. Support should advise growers to install 3.2.1 and trigger a manual recalibration once. The hotfix bundle must be verified before distribution, so I'm including the signing key used for the 3.2.1 packages below.

release key, fahof-yagap: bky3_m5d